Most water testing kits are accurate enough to flag a problem but not accurate enough to tell you the exact number you need. Test strips typically read in wide ranges (like “0–250 ppm” hardness); a 2023 peer-reviewed study of home kits found performance “highly variable” depending on the contaminant and water source; and none of the drugstore or hardware-store kits is certified for legal or health-decision use. For anything beyond a quick screening of bacteria, lead, or properly sizing your softener, a certified lab or an in-home professional test is the only way to get a trustworthy number.
Why “Accurate” Depends on the Kit You Buy
Not all water testing kits work the same way, and that’s exactly where most Ohio homeowners get confused. Test strips (the kind sold at Home Depot, Lowe’s, or Amazon under brands like Pro-Lab, Safe Home, and PurTest) dip in water and change color. They’re fast and cheap, but strip reports ranges, not precise readings, and results can shift depending on lighting, timing, and how you read the colour chart. Digital meters give a real number instead of a color match, but they only measure total dissolved solids; they can’t tell you what is dissolved, so a “clean” reading can still hide something that filtering those contaminants out would otherwise catch.
- 14 in 1 water test strips and similar multi-parameter strips (chlorine, hardness, iron, pH, nitrate, nitrite, alkalinity, and more) are good for a first look at overall water profile test kit results, but broad coverage usually means each reading is less precise, not more.
- Mail-in lab kits, like a Pro Lab total water quality test kit or Pro Lab lead in water test kit, are more reliable because a certified lab, not a colour chart, reads the sample. Accuracy is good, but turnaround takes days, and each mail-in usually covers one contaminant group.
A hardness strip is a good example of the gap. Verify water hardness test strips can tell you that your water is “hard”, but the reading usually lands somewhere in a broad band, not an exact grains-per-gallon figure. That band is fine for curiosity, but it isn’t precise enough to know what qualifies as hard water in your specific home versus your neighbor’s.
What Independent Research Actually Found
This isn’t just a sales pitch; it’s backed by science. A peer-reviewed evaluation published in the Journal of Water and Health tested off-the-shelf home kits for iron, copper, manganese, and fluoride across tap water, river water, and lab-grade water. The researchers found the kits were repeatable but inconsistent, performed best in clean water with no interference, and were unregulated, with no independent certification process. Their conclusion lines up with what we see across common household water problems generally: a home kit can tell you if you’re above or below a safety limit, but you shouldn’t rely on the exact number it gives you.
Where DIY Kits Fall Short for Ohio Water

Ohio has some of the hardest water in the country, and most homes here also deal with iron, sulfur odour, or well water issues that a basic strip test wasn’t designed to catch. A basic safe home bacteria in water test kit can flag total coliform, but it can miss low-level E. coli contamination or give a false negative if the sample sits too long before reading. A pro lab radon in water test kit needs a sealed sample and lab analysis to be meaningful; a strip simply can’t detect radon at all.
If you’re shopping for the best at-home well water test kit, remember that private wells aren’t regulated by the EPA the way city water is, so you’re relying entirely on the kit’s accuracy with no municipal report to double-check against. That’s especially true given contaminants specific to Ohio wells, which can vary block to block even within the same town.
A Quick Note on Speciality Kits
Not every search for “water testing kits” is about drinking water. Kits marketed for water pond tests or total ammonia nitrogen tests are built for aquaculture and pond monitoring, where ammonia and nitrite spikes are the main concern, not hardness or lead. Frequently Asked Questions
Are home water test kits accurate?
They’re accurate enough to detect whether a contaminant is present and roughly how much, but most give ranges rather than exact numbers, and results vary by brand and contaminant.
Are Home Depot or drugstore water test kits reliable?
They’re a reasonable first screening tool for basics like chlorine, pH, and hardness, but they aren’t certified for legal, health, or equipment-sizing decisions.
How accurate are water test strips compared to a lab test?
Lab tests are significantly more precise because a certified technician reads the sample with calibrated equipment, instead of a person matching colours on a chart.
Can a home kit test for bacteria in well water accurately?
Basic kits can flag total coliform bacteria, but they can produce false negatives, so private well owners should confirm any concerning result with certified lab testing.
Do water test strips expire or lose accuracy over time?
Yes. Test strips are chemically reactive and can lose sensitivity after their expiration date or if exposed to humidity, giving less reliable results.
How much does an accurate water test cost?
DIY kits run $10–$30, mail-in lab kits run $40–$150+, and many local water treatment companies, including Easton Water Solutions, offer certified in-home testing for free.
Should I test my well water every year?
Yes, the CDC and most state health departments recommend testing private wells annually for bacteria, nitrates, and other contaminants that can change with weather and seasons.
